          Connecting Carers NSW 1300-794-653

(Supporting foster, kinship and relative carers)

From behavioral July 2008, Carers across NSW will have access to free ongoing

support, training and information which will…

Support carers in caring for children and young people

Provide up-to-date advice, information and practical resources

Support carers to respond to challenging and behavioural issues of

children and young people in their care

Be responsive to the individual needs of the carer

Provide information on DoCS practice, policy and sector change

Improve the carers ability and knowledge to help provide effective care

Link carers with other networks and services

Develop the carers skills through participating in peer support activities,

information and training

Provide ongoing information, training and activities which are:

o Flexible

o Accessible

o Appropriate

o Responsive to carer needs

o Customised

  (From July 2008, Connecting Carers NSW will be operational in all Metropolitan Regions and in the Northern and

Hunter-Central Coast Regions. The project will roll out in the remaining Regions shortly after).

KARITANE SUPPORTS FAMILIES TO RESPOND TO A RANGE OF PARENTING CHALLENGES AND FAMILY

ISSUES. KARITANE WILL WORK IN PARTNERSHIP WITH THE FOSTER PARENT’S SUPPORT NETWORK (FPSN)

AND WORK WITH OTHER APPROPRIATE AGENCIES TO SUPPORT DOCS CARERS ACROSS NSW.

THE FPSN HAS OPERATED SINCE 1998, AND HAS EXTENSIVE EXPERIENCE IN PROVIDING ONGOING SUPPORT, INFORMATION AND ADVICE TO CARERS. SUCH EXPERIENCE IS   A VALUABLE CONTRIBUTION TO CONNECTING CARERS NSW.
